  • Boardwalk & Baseball, Kansas City Royals Spring Training Facility, Haines City, Florida
    Project consisted of a new 10,000 seat Stadium and detached Minor League Clubhouse located on the site. Project included multiple concession stands that were also a part of the design. Our tasks included heating, ventilating, air conditioning, electrical, plumbing and fire protection design for the Stadium, Clubhouse, and enclosed batting tunnels. The field lighting was designed for 150 foot-candles in the infield and 100 foot-candles in the outfield. HVAC systems included roof mounted equipment and selected to meet the various needs of the spaces. A standby generator was included to provide emergency power for all egress lighting as well as life safety needs.

  • Grove Stadium, Frederick, Maryland
    Project consisted of a new 5,000 seat Class A Stadium and Minor League Clubhouse included within for the Baltimore Keys Minor League Team. Project included several concession stands that were also a part of the design. Our tasks included heating, ventilating, air conditioning, electrical, plumbing and fire protection design for the Stadium and Clubhouse. The field lighting was designed for 70 foot-candles in the infield and 50 foot-candles in the outfield. HVAC systems included roof mounted equipment and selected to meet the various needs of the spaces.

  • Olathe District Activity Complex, Olathe, Kansas
    Project consisted of a multi-use facility with lighted fields, one football,, one soccer, four baseball and four softball. Fields were illuminated for recreational and High School play. The complex included Clubhouse/Locker Rooms, Concession areas and field irrigation. Gibbens Drake Scott, Inc. prepared design for all field lighting and poles, all irrigation piping and pumps, HVAC-Plumbing-Electrical design for the Clubhouse/Locker Building and the Press Booth as well as concession stands.
